Figure de style
Une figure de discours est l'utilisation d'un mot ou d'une phrase, qui transcende son interprétation littérale. Il peut s'agir d'une répétition spéciale, d'un arrangement ou d'une omission de mots avec une signification littérale, ou d'une expression ayant une signification spécialisée qui ne repose pas sur le sens littéral des mots en lui, comme dans l'idiome, la métaphore, la similitude, l'hyperbole, la personnification ou la synécdoque. Les figures de discours donnent souvent l'accent, la fraîcheur de l'expression ou la clarté. Cependant, la clarté peut également souffrir de leur utilisation, car toute figure de discours introduit une ambiguïté entre l'interprétation littérale et figurative. Une figure de discours est parfois appelée une figure rhétorique ou une locution. La rhétorique est originaire de l'étude de la façon dont un texte source peut être transformé en fonction des objectifs de la personne qui réutilise le matériel. Pour ce but, la rhétorique classique a détecté quatre opérations fondamentales qui peuvent être utilisées pour transformer une phrase ou une plus grande partie d'un texte: expansion, abréviation, commutation, transfert et ainsi de suite.
définition de figure of speech dans le dictionnaire anglais
La définition de la figure du discours dans le dictionnaire est une expression du langage, telle que la comparaison, la métaphore ou la personnification, par laquelle la signification habituelle ou littérale d'un mot n'est pas employée.
